''Toronto police say they are searching for three female suspects accused of sexually assaulting victims at businesses in Scarborough in an attempt to distract them and steal their cash.

In a news release issued Friday, police say the same three suspects are believed to be responsible for at least five incidents that occurred at commercial businesses in Scarborough over a period of 10 months.

According to police, the incidents, which occurred between June 2024 and April 2025, involved one suspect allegedly sexually assaulting an employee or owner of the store while another stole cash.

In each of the five reported incidents, police say the suspects fled in a dark-coloured Audi sedan or SUV.''

The Toronto Police Service is making the public aware of a Sexual Assault / Distraction Theft Investigation following incidents that occurred at local commercial stores in the Scarborough area.
It is reported that:
  • on June 19, 2024, at approximately 3:45 p.m., the suspects entered a store in the Mountjoy Avenue and Lamb Avenue area
  • one of the suspects approached the owner and sexually assaulted them while the second suspect stole their wallet containing a quantity of cash
It is further reported that:

on June 20, 2024, at approximately 3:30 p.m., the suspects entered a store in the St. Clair Avenue and Kingston Road area
  • one of the suspects approached the owner and sexually assaulted them while the other suspect stole a quantity of cash
It is further reported that:
  • On March 13, 2025, at approximately 3:30 p.m., the suspects entered a store in the Danforth Road and Midland Avenue area
  • one of the suspects approached the owner and sexually assaulted them while the other suspect stole a quantity of cash
It is further reported that:
  • On April 19, 2025, at approximately 5 p.m., the suspects entered a store in the Midwest Road and Midland Avenue area
  • one of the suspects approached an employee in the store and sexually assaulted them, while the other suspect stole a quantity of cash
It is further reported that:
  • On April 22, 2025, at approximately 3:30 p.m., the suspects entered a store in the Danforth Road and Danforth Avenue area
  • one of the suspects sexually assaulted the owner while the other suspect stole a quantity of cash
The suspects are believed to be the same in each of the above incidents. On each occasion the suspects are seen travelling in a dark coloured Audi sedan or SUV.
  • Suspect #1: Female, olive skin, medium build, with long black hair
  • Suspect #2: Female, thin build, olive skin with long black hair
  • Suspect #3: Female, medium build, olive skin, with long black hair''

''Two suspects have been identified after multiple distraction thefts over the last several months that began with the victims being sexually assaulted.''

''Police said Scumpina Ciuraru, 30, of Toronto, is wanted for theft over $5,000, two counts of theft under $5,000 and three counts of sexual assault.

Portocala Stanescu, 21, of Toronto, is also wanted for theft over $5,000, two counts of theft under $5,000 and three counts each of sexual assault as a party to an offence with another person and failure to comply with probation.''

''Distraction theft is a type of theft where the victim’s attention is diverted in order to steal something, usually valuables like a wallet, purse, phone, or jewelry. It’s a common tactic used by pickpockets, scam artists, and opportunistic thieves, often in public places. It can also be a tactic to gain entrance into homes.

Victims of distraction theft can be chosen due to their age, if they appear trusting, or if they speak little or no English. The offenders generally target people who are walking or sitting alone in public or on their own property.

Often, criminals will operate in pairs or groups, with one person distracting the victim while the other(s) take the opportunity to steal the victim's belongings.
Some of the most common examples are:
  • Asking for directions or pretending to need help
  • Starting an argument or causing a scene
  • Spilling something on the victim
  • Damaging a vehicle (flatten tire, or spill on windshield)
While the victim is focused on the distraction, an accomplice (or the same person) takes the opportunity to steal their belongings. Suspect(s) can be in a vehicle or on foot and will sometimes include a child to seem less suspicious. They may also drive or walk around residential neighbourhoods, shopping malls, parks, or approach potential victims at bank machines. The suspect then walks away leaving the victim confused, not realizing that their property has been taken.
Here are some tips to help prevent distraction theft:
  • Be aware of your surroundings, especially in crowded areas.
  • Keep your belongings close and zipped up.
  • Be cautious when approached by strangers with odd or overly engaging behavior.
  • Avoid placing valuables on tables or hanging bags on chairs in public places.
  • If someone is close enough to put a necklace on you, they are too close.''
